Wood Flooring Replacement in Gaithersburg, MD
Wood flooring replacement services involve removing existing hardwood floors and installing new ones to refresh the appearance and functionality of a property’s interior. These projects typically include replacing damaged, worn, or outdated flooring in living rooms, hallways, bedrooms, or other areas where hardwood is preferred. Homeowners often seek this service when their current flooring shows signs of extensive wear, water damage, or if they desire a different style, finish, or color to better match their interior design.
Property owners considering wood flooring replacement us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the preparation of the subfloor, removal of old flooring, and installation of new planks. It’s also common to inquire about the types of hardwood available, such as oak, maple, or exotic species, and how different finishes can impact the look and durability. Clarifying these details helps homeowners plan their project effectively and select options that align with their aesthetic preferences and lifestyle needs.

Wood Flooring Replacement Questions
What types of wood flooring can be replaced? Various wood types, including oak, maple, and hickory, can be replaced depending on the existing flooring and property style.
Is it possible to match new flooring with existing wood? Yes, replacement wood can often be selected to closely match the current flooring for a seamless look.
What should property owners consider before replacing wood flooring? Factors like the condition of the subfloor, the type of wood, and the overall design are important to ensure a successful replacement.
Can damaged or stained wood flooring be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age or stains may be repairable, but extensive issues typically require full replacement for best results.
